Like all good Spec Racing classes, SCCA's Club Spec creates a space where you can go toe-to-toe with other drivers in cars that are, for all intents and purposes, built to be the same. It's a level playing field for #funwithcars. To help, we've lined up a handful of partners and parts suppliers to make sure you get the right parts at the right price.
